Amicus Attorney logo Amicus Attorney

Amicus Attorney legal practice management software empowers lawyers in small firms to do more and bill more by helping to organize the practice, work more efficiently, provide better client service, improve teamwork and capture more billable time.

Amicus Attorney features and specs

  • Comprehensive Case Management
    Amicus Attorney provides a wide range of tools for managing cases, including document management, time tracking, billing, and calendaring, which can help streamline workflows and improve organizational efficiency.
  • Integration Capabilities
    The software integrates with various third-party applications including Microsoft Office, QuickBooks, and Outlook, allowing for seamless collaboration and data sharing across platforms.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    The platform features an intuitive and easy-to-navigate interface, making it easier for legal professionals to adopt and use the software effectively without extensive training.
  • Customizable Workflows
    Amicus Attorney allows for the customization of workflows to fit the specific needs of a law firm, which can enhance productivity and ensure that the software meets unique operational requirements.
  • Cloud and On-Premise Options
    The software offers both cloud-based and on-premise deployment options, providing law firms with the flexibility to choose the best solution based on their IT infrastructure and security needs.

Possible disadvantages of Amicus Attorney

  • High Cost
    The software can be expensive, especially for smaller law firms or solo practitioners, potentially making it cost-prohibitive for some.
  • Steep Learning Curve
    Despite its user-friendly interface, the extensive range of features and customization options can pose a learning curve for new users, which may require extensive training and onboarding.
  • Technical Issues
    Some users have reported technical issues such as software glitches and slow performance, which can disrupt daily operations and cause frustration.
  • Limited Mobile Functionality
    The mobile app lacks some functionality compared to the desktop version, potentially limiting the software's usefulness for attorneys who need to work on-the-go.
  • Customer Support
    While available, customer support has been described as less responsive than desired by some users, which can delay the resolution of issues and affect user satisfaction.
